In this episode, dive into the nitty gritty around the notion of "predatory towing," whether after a crash or disabling event at the roadside or in a parking-lot trap. The episode continues the conversation following the relatively new trucking resource you heard about a few weeks ago – the American Transportation Research Institute’s big report on the commonality of outsize tow bills and unethical practices, including ways to combat them: https://www.overdriveonline.com/overdrive-radio/podcast/15660783/predatory-tows-bigdollar-trucking-impact-postcrash-or-parking

The Truckload Carriers Association held an online seminar earlier this week in an effort to raise awareness among carrier members there but also highlight some recent-history legislative victories, particularly in Maryland. You'll hear today from Dave H:eller, a Senior Vice President at TCA, about that event and ways anyone can engage and inform themselves on the issues to potentially effect change for the better.

Yet also: Dive into the work of Overdrive’s own Alex Lockie, who’s been covering the rise particularly of parking-lot-trap-type situations since early last year, all of which has brought a big response from readers, as he details in the podcast. Likewise, owner-operators have delivered plenty advice to glean about tackling problematic tows, as did the ATRI report, underpinning a new step-by-step guide Lockie authored on how to play defense against predatory practices, published here a few weeks back: https://www.overdriveonline.com/regulations/article/15660104/how-truckers-can-fight-predatory-towing-bills
